About this work

Martens was born in Amsterdam and settled in Rome around 1867. His subjects were young, fetching Italian women and genre scenes from Rome and Venice. With the kind of virtuoso execution then prevalent in Italy, he depicted a picturesque street in the town of Rocca di Papa, just south of Rome. At the time, Italian artists hardly ever singled out such subjects.
